117.info
人生若只如初见

如何查看shell脚本是否在运行

有几种方法可以查看shell脚本是否在运行:

  1. 使用ps命令查看进程:在终端中输入ps aux | grep 脚本名,可以查看是否有与该脚本相关的进程在运行。

  2. 使用pgrep命令查看进程:在终端中输入pgrep -f 脚本名,可以直接查看该脚本的进程号。

  3. 查看进程状态文件:在Linux系统中,进程的信息通常存储在/proc目录下,可以进入/proc目录查看对应进程的状态文件,如/proc/进程号/status

  4. 使用ps aux | grep 脚本名 &查看是否有进程正在运行。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fed01AzsICQZeAVU.html

推荐文章

  • shell脚本定义变量和使用方法是什么

    在Shell脚本中,定义变量和使用变量的方法如下: 定义变量:
    在Shell脚本中,定义变量时,等号两边不能有空格。变量名称通常包含字母、数字和下划线,但不能...

  • expect命令与shell脚本如何结合

    expect 是一个用于自动化交互式应用程序的工具,它可以根据预定义的模式和命令自动执行相应的操作
    以下是一个简单的示例,说明如何将 expect 与 shell 脚本...

  • shell中declare怎么使用

    在shell中,declare命令用于声明变量的属性。它有以下几种常用的用法: 声明一个普通变量: declare variable=value 例如:
    declare name="John" 声明一个只...

  • shell四则运算怎么实现

    在Shell中,可以使用以下方法实现四则运算: 使用expr命令:expr命令可以用于计算数学表达式。下面是一些示例用法: num1=10
    num2=5
    # 加法
    resu...

  • 安装spark要注意哪些事项

    安装Spark时需要注意以下事项: 确保系统满足Spark的最低要求,如系统内存、硬盘空间等。
    确保系统已经安装了Java环境,并且JAVA_HOME环境变量已经配置。

  • db2如何查看表空间使用情况

    在 DB2 中,可以通过以下步骤查看表空间的使用情况: 登录到 DB2 数据库服务器上。 打开 DB2 控制台或命令行界面。 使用以下命令查看数据库中所有表空间的使用情...

  • db2归档模式设置报错怎么解决

    当设置DB2数据库的归档模式时遇到报错,可以尝试以下解决方法: 检查归档日志目录是否存在,并且是否有足够的空间用于存储归档日志文件。 确保数据库实例的配置参...

  • c#中finally的作用是什么

    在C#中,finally块用于定义一个代码块,这个代码块中的代码无论try块中的代码是否抛出异常,都会被执行。无论try块中代码是否成功执行,finally块中的代码总是会...